This hotel is designed to be completely accessible, ensuring all guests enjoy their stay regardless of impairments. It features wide entrance doors, automatic door openers, no thresholds, accessible corridors, accessible computer workstations, and service dogs are allowed. The hotel also offers accessible meeting areas and rooms with adjustable beds, reachable light switches and wooden floors.

Thon Hotel Maritim is adapted for disabled guests, offering easy access and extra space for wheelchairs. Bathrooms are equipped with grab bars, and there is wheelchair accessibility throughout the hotel.
Offers facilities for disabled travelers and spacious apartments. Each self-catering apartment features air conditioning, a private bathroom with a shower, and a kitchen.
This hotel provides comprehensive accessibility with elevators, assisted listening devices, wheelchair access, grab bars near the toilet, low-height counters and sinks, and wheelchair-accessible paths of travel.
